What Exactly is a Unicorn?

Meanwhile, Before diving into the numbers, let’s clarify what a unicorn is in the startup world. Coined by venture capitalist Aileen Lee in 2013, a “unicorn” refers to a privately held startup company with a valuation exceeding $1 billion.

These companies are rare, hence the mythical creature analogy, and often represent groundbreaking innovation or significant market disruption. Achieving this status is a major milestone, reflecting investor confidence in a company’s future potential.

Implications for the Startup Ecosystem

This rapid influx of unicorns has several significant implications for the broader startup and investment ecosystem:

  • Increased Competition: More highly valued companies mean a more competitive landscape for attracting top talent, securing market share, and raising subsequent funding rounds.
  • Innovation Acceleration: The race to achieve unicorn status fuels intense innovation as startups strive to differentiate themselves, develop cutting-edge solutions, and capture investor interest.
  • Potential for Market Saturation: While exciting, such rapid growth can also lead to concerns about market saturation in certain niches, particularly within the AI space, where numerous players are emerging simultaneously.
  • Exit Opportunities: A larger pool of unicorns could eventually lead to more significant Initial Public Offerings (IPOs) and Mergers & Acquisitions (M&A) activities, offering substantial returns for early investors and founders.
